## Runbook: Garage Occupancy Feed — Pinecrest Parking

The occupancy poller queries each garage controller every 20 seconds and publishes counts to the `occupancy.live` topic. If a controller fails three consecutive polls, the feed marks that garage stale rather than zeroing it — downstream signage depends on this distinction, so never change it casually. Poll interval and staleness thresholds live in `feed.yaml`, not the environment. The only environment-managed value is the controller API credential, which appears on the next line.

secret setting of yagep-bahif: LEDGER_TOKEN8=7eb0ad88

Contractors: while the Marren Hall lobby is under renovation, all access runs through the temporary site office at the east loading dock. Sign in there before 08:00. Hard hats and hi-vis required past the hoarding line. No tools stored overnight. Parking is in the gravel lot only. The temporary door reader accepts the shared contractor pass code listed below.

door code, tajof-kageg: bdg-QVDCE-3

### Step 4 — Deploy calibration patch

This release corrects sensor drift in the Verdanza greenhouse controller: humidity probes were accumulating roughly 0.3% offset per week, skewing misting schedules. The patch applies a rolling recalibration against the reference probe. For the security reviewer: the firmware image is reproducible from tag v4.7.2, and the build host logs are archived for audit. Firmware uploads must be signed; the deploy key in use is listed below.

deploy key for yadup-badug: bky6_rLH3qD

This alert fires when the Vexalith rendering pipeline observes template compile-plus-render times above 400ms at the 95th percentile over a five-minute window. Plugin authors should note that custom helper functions registered via the Vexalith SDK run synchronously inside the render loop, so expensive helpers are the most common cause. Please profile your helpers with the bundled trace harness before filing a report. If the issue persists after profiling, reach out to the rendering platform team.

escalation mailbox, kaweg-kahif: druwyn.sordor@nelvroworks.corp